Frequently Asked Questions
Is mobile network connectivity available in Sabarimala?
Connectivity is available but may be weak in some parts of the trek, so it is advisable to inform family members before starting the climb.
How physically fit should one be to undertake the trek?
While the trek is manageable for most devotees, those with medical conditions should consult a doctor and take necessary precautions before attempting it.

What are the main pilgrimage routes for the Sabarimala trek?
Pilgrims usually take the Pamba route, which is about 5 km of uphill trekking, or the more challenging Erumeli route, a 40 km traditional trek through forests.
Is there any dress code for visiting the temple?
Yes, men are required to wear black, blue, or saffron dhotis without shirts, and women (who are allowed) wear traditional sarees or salwar kameez.
Is there medical assistance available during the trek?
Yes, medical camps and emergency aid stations are set up along the trekking path to provide first aid and assistance for pilgrims in need.
